Hello, I disconnected the engine compartment switch and removed the bulb and sure enough, that was the problem! I have an LED "bulb" in the engine compartment light now (tight fit) but I'm a bit reluctant to reconnect the switch. I'm using my last 10 amp fuse right now. Thank you for the input, and I usually disconnect the engine compartment lamp when it's open for extended periods of time, but I guess it was still too long.

> Thank you for your comments concerning our website. As for your problem the
> usual cause is a meltdown of the contacts on the engine compartment lamp
> from the cover being left open too long. The lamp is fragile and can't stay
> on very long without a meltdown. Disconnect the lamp switch (mounted on the
> ballast resistor bracket) and try another fuse. If it doesn't blow out
> replace the engine compartment lamp and you're back in business. To avoid
> future failures install an LED bulb or disconnect the lamp when leaving the
> cover open for more than a few minutes at a time.

> Hello group,
> I'm having trouble with my courtesy light circuit. The #12 fuse keeps
> blowing as soon as I put one in. I have taken out all of the lights on the
> circuit with no change. I haven't been able to find any faulty wiring yet
> either. I saw that this fuse also handles the diagnostic plug, but I don't
> know anything about that. Any help getting my interior and marker lights
> back up would be appreciated.
